Study notes

How to use in different contexts

News Reporting

Emergency services faced overwhelming challenges, including resource shortages and the ongoing threat of aftershocks.

Academic Writing

The case study highlights the difficulties faced by emergency services, such as limited resources and the persistent danger of aftershocks.

Casual Conversation

It was a tough situation; the emergency crews had to deal with so many problems, like not enough supplies and those scary aftershocks.

Formal Report

The response of emergency services was hampered by significant challenges, namely resource constraints and the persistent risk of further seismic activity.

Rephrased versions

Formal

Emergency responders encountered significant obstacles, comprising resource limitations and the continuous risk of aftershocks.

Casual

The emergency people had a really hard time, with not enough stuff and those aftershocks kept happening.

Simpler English

Emergency services had big problems because they didn't have enough and the ground kept shaking.

Phrases to learn

overwhelming challenges

Difficulties that are very great and difficult to manage.

limited resources

A lack of sufficient supplies or support.

constant threat

A danger that persists continuously.
